Best Selling Shounen Jump Titles
Note that it only list bestselling Shounen Jump series (( which technically, should occupy most of the best-selling list )), so other top sellers in the other regions of manga like seinen, shoujo and josei from the infamous Nana to Welcome to Black Jack isn't included despite being best-sellers. I have found some other numbers: Evangelion > 15 million copies Maison Ikkoku > 20 million copies Berserk > 21 million copies Urusei Yatsura > 22 million copies Vagabond > 22 million copies Monster > 25 million copies Inuyasha > 32 million copies Kyo Kara Ore Wa > 33 million copies Nana > 34 million copies Black Jack > 35 million copies Great Teacher Onizuka > 37 million copies Yawara > 37 million copies Glass Mask > 50 million copies Hana Yori Dango > 54 million copies Kindaichi > 60 million copies Sazaesan > 62 million copies Doraemon > 100 million copies Ranma 1/2 > 100 million (questionable, I saw much lower numbers) copies Oishimbo > 110 million copies Detective Conan > 110 million copies Golgo 13 > 110 million copies Last edited by Sazelyt; 2006-09-18 at 04:31. |
